    Founded in 1912, Girl Scouts of the USA (GSUSA) is the preeminent leadership development organization for girls and the leading authority on their healthy development. Millions of Girl Scout alums across the country and the world have gone on to achieve incredible things and make a tremendous impact in fields ranging from public policy, medicine, journalism, and athletics to international relations, science, technology, art, and entertainment.

    As a mission-driven organization, GSUSA champions girls as they explore their worlds, try new things, and develop the courage, confidence, and character to make the world a better place. From stargazing during a first overnight camping trip to building robots, navigating a rocky hiking trail, working together on a community project, and learning about the importance of environmental stewardship, Girl Scouts of all backgrounds and abilities can unapologetically be themselves as they rise to meet new challenges and discover the issues that matter most to them. Along the way they learn the power of friendship, connection, and teamwork.

    Girl Scouts are doers, innovators, problem-solvers, creators, and dreamers, and the GSUSA team is here to center, support, and inspire them, working with 111 local councils across the country and USA Girl Scouts Overseas to deliver our life-changing Girl Scout Leadership Experience.

    The Strategy & Planning team oversees and operationalizes movement-wide strategic planning, leveraging research, data and analytics to make informed decisions. The team is data-driven and provides a sense of analytic rigor around establishing and measuring KPIs, evaluating performance of initiatives, and managing enterprise risk. Functions within the team include: Strategic Planning, Enterprise Risk Management, Research, Analytics, & Enterprise Data Management.

    We are seeking a highly skilled and experienced Strategic Planning Manager to join our dynamic team. The Strategic Planning Manager will play a key rolse in shaping and executing the GSUSAs stratetigic initiatives to drive growth, sustainability, and innovation. This role requires a strategic thinker with excellent analytical abilities , strong business acumen, and the ability to effectively partner with a variety of internal and external stakeholders.

    Essential Responsibilities

    Strategic Planning : Support the development and execution of GSUSAs annual strategic plan , as well as development and execution of the Movements 3-year strategy . This includes :

    Managing the framework and template used by all GSUSA teams throughout the annual strategic planning process

    Creating and managing the planning timeline/calendar

    Coordinating and aligning with GSUSAs Finance team for the budgeting process

    Managing the strategic initiatives prioritization process

    Managing the Quarterly Business Review Process (timeline, template, highlighting progress/gaps to plan)

    Supporting development of the annual Business Plan

    Analysis and synthesis of data/research/stakeholder input to support the 3-year Movement strategy priorities, initiatives and roadmap

    Support development of the 3-year Movement strategy roadmap and ongoing, annual updates

    Competitive Intelligence : Monitor competitor activities, market dynamics, and industry trends to anticipate changes and proactively adjust GSUSAs strategy. Identify competitive threats and opportunities for differentiation.

    Strategic Initiatives : Support cross-functional teams to develop and implement strategic initiatives, such as new delivery models, product launches, and market expansions. This includes:

    Managing initiatives identified as part of the 3-year Movement strategy from ideation through testing through evaluation and potentially launch

    Assemble team with relevant skill sets (GSUSA and Movement)

    Develop test/pilot plans, including objective , scope, deliverables, timeline, KPIs, etc.

    Performance Metrics : Support definition and management of key performance indicators (KPIs) and metrics to measure the effectiveness of strategic initiatives. Monitor performance against targets and recommend adjustments as needed to achieve desired outcomes.

    Innovation : Facilitate strategic planning workshops and brainstorming sessions to foster innovation within the organization. Drive the ideation, development, and prioritization of new initiatives, products, and services. Manage pipeline of new opportunities to test, measure and implement.
